Details of IFSC Code for Bank Of Baroda, Bhayavadar, Rajkot
Here are the key points that are associated with the IFSC Code BARB0DBBVAD of Bank Of Baroda for its branch located in Rajkot, within the district of Rajkot in the state of Gujarat.
| Particulars | Details |
|---|---|
| Bank | Bank Of Baroda |
| IFSC Code | BARB0DBBVAD |
| Branch | Bhayavadar |
| City | Rajkot |
| District | Rajkot |
| State | Gujarat |
| Address | Bhayavadar Pb No2Upleta Taluka Bhayavadar Rajkot Gujarat 360450 |

Format of the IFSC Code BARB0DBBVAD
The format of the IFSC Code for banks, including Bank Of Baroda, follows an 11-character structure:
AAAA0CCCCCC
Here's the breakdown:
- First 4 characters (AAAA): These represent the bank code. In Bank Of Baroda, they are a short identifier for the bank.
- 5th character (0): This is always zero and is reserved for future use.
- Last 6 characters (CCCCCC): These are what represent the specific branch code which is assigned to branches like Bhayavadar in Rajkot.
